Вы находитесь на странице: 1из 6

SISTEMAS OPERATIVOS

INTRODUCCION
DEFINICION: Un sistema operativo es un programa o conjunto de programas que en un sistema informtico gestiona los recursos de hardware y provee servicios a los programas de aplicacin, ejecutndose en modo privilegiado respecto de los restantes HARDWARE Y SOFTWARE: Funcionan Unidos para dar vida a un Computador, ya que de la unin de esto depende el trabajo de un PC. Software se refiere a los programas y datos almacenados en un ordenador. Los programas dan instrucciones para realizar tareas al hardware o sirven de conexin con otro software. Los datos solamente existen para su uso eventual por un programa. Hardware es el substrato fsico en el cual existe el software. El hardware abarca todas las piezas fsicas de un ordenador

FUNCIONAMIENTO
Funcionamiento bsico: Los sistemas operativos, en su condicin de capa software que posibilitan y simplifica el manejo de la computadora, desempean una serie de funciones bsicas esenciales para la gestin del equipo. Entre las ms destacables, cada una ejercida por un componente interno (mdulo en ncleos monolticos y servidor en microncleos), podemos resear las siguientes: Proporcionar ms comodidad en el uso de un computador. Gestionar de manera eficiente los recursos del equipo, ejecutando servicios para los procesos (programas) Brindar una interfaz al usuario, ejecutando instrucciones(comandos). Permitir que los cambios debidos al desarrollo del propio SO se puedan realizar sin interferir con los servicios que ya se prestaban (evolutividad).

Estructura de capas(arquitectura):
Capa 0: En esta capa se proporciona la multiprogramacin bsica de la CPU, esto quiere decir que trabaja en la asignacin del procesador y tambin se alteran los procesos cuando se ocurren las interrupciones o expiran los cronmetros. Dichos sistemas constan de procesos secunciales, estos se pueden programar sin importar que varios procesos se estn ejecutando en el mismo procesador. Capa 1: Aqu se administra la memoria, al mismo tiempo se asignaba el espacio de memoria principal para los diversos procesos y un depsito de palabras de 512K en el cual se utilizaba para almacenar partes de los procesos, en este caso las paginas, ya que no exista un lugar en la memoria principal. En esta capa no se debe de preocupar que los procesos que estn en memoria o en el deposito, esto se debe que el software de esta capa se encarga de garantizar que las paginas lleguen a la memoria cuando fueran necesarias. Capa 2: En esta capa se encarga de la comunicacin entre el proceso y la consola de usuario. Arriba de esta capa, cada proceso tiene su propia consola.

Capa 3: En la capa 3 se controlan los dispositivos de E/S y tambin guarda en buffers los flujos de informacin entre los diferentes dispositivos. Por encima de esta capa, los procesos pueden trabajar con dispositivos especficos de E/S teniendo propiedades adecuadas.
Capa 4: Aqu se localizan los programas de los usuarios, estos no se preocupan por el proceso, memoria, consola o control de E/S, que se tuvieran que utilizar.

Capa 5: En esta capa se localiza el proceso operador del sistema

Funciones:
1-. Interfaz del usuario: Es aquella parte del sistema operativo que nos permite comunicarnos con l de tal manera que se puedan cargar programas, acceder archivos ya realizar otras tareas. Los 3 tipos principales de interfase son: Basadas en comandos: cuando usamos la consola e ingresamos los comandos. Basadas en mens Basadas en interfaces grficas de usuario: 2-. Administracin de recursos: Esta funcionalidad nos sirve para administrar los recursos de hardware y de redes de un sistema informativo, como el CPU, memoria, dispositivos de almacenamiento secundario y perifricos de entrada y de salida. 3-. Administracin de tareas: Los programas de administracin de tareas de un sistema operativo administran la realizacin de las tareas informticas de los usuarios finales. Los programas controlan que reas tiene acceso al CPU y por cunto tiempo. Las funciones de administracin de tareas pueden distribuir una parte especfica del tiempo del CPU para una tarea en particular, e interrumpir al CPU en cualquier momento para sustituirla con una tarea de mayor prioridad. 4-. Administracin de archivos: Un sistema de informacin contiene programas de administracin de archivos que controlan la creacin, borrado y acceso de archivos de datos y de programas. Tambin implica mantener el registro de la ubicacin fsica de los archivos en los discos magnticos y en otros dispositivos de almacenamiento secundarios. 5-. Servicio de soporte y utilera:

EVOLUCIN DE LOS SISTEMAS OPERATIVOS


La evolucin de los sistemas operativos se va orientar hacia las plataformas distribuidas y la computacin mvil e inalmbrica. Gran importancia tendr la construccin de sistemas operativos y entornos que permitan utilizar estaciones de trabajo heterogneas (computadoras de diferentes fabricantes con sistemas operativos distintos) conectadas por redes de interconexin, como una gran mquina centralizada, lo que permitir disponer de una mayor capacidad de cmputo y facilitar el trabajo cooperativo.